Overview
Remote
Depends on Experience
Full Time
10% Travel
Skills
ALC
Assembler
IBM
Mainframe
Developer
COBOL
IRS
Job Details
Job Description:
We are seeking a skilled ALC (Assembly Language Code) Developer with hands-on experience supporting IRS systems and mainframe environments. The ideal candidate will be responsible for analyzing, maintaining, and enhancing legacy IRS applications written in ALC, ensuring operational stability, data accuracy, and seamless integration with modernized platforms.
Key Responsibilities:
- Maintain and enhance existing IRS applications written in ALC
- Analyze program logic, debug errors, and provide timely production support
- Translate IRS business requirements into efficient ALC code
- Collaborate with IRS technical leads and functional stakeholders to ensure solution compliance with agency standards
- Support the migration and modernization efforts involving mainframe systems
- Document technical specifications, system flows, and change history
- Participate in code reviews, testing, and deployment activities
Required Qualifications:
- 5+ years of experience developing or maintaining Assembly Language (ALC) programs
- Prior experience supporting IRS legacy systems such as IMF, BMF, EPMF, IDRS, or Submission Processing
- Proficient in using IRS toolsets including Endevor, CA7, and FileAid
- Solid understanding of mainframe concepts (JCL, VSAM, DB2, TSO/ISPF)
- Strong debugging and problem-solving skills in a production environment
- Familiarity with IRS data formats (EBCDIC, Copybooks) and data exchange requirements
Preferred Qualifications:
- Experience supporting IRS-specific modernization efforts or transitions to AWS/cloud-based platforms
- Familiarity with Agile methodologies and IRS development lifecycle (OneSDLC) processes
- Knowledge of COBOL and integration with ALC modules
- IRS badge or current IRS Public Trust Clearance preferred
Education:
- Bachelor s degree in Computer Science, Information Systems, or related field; or equivalent work experience
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.